/ Forside / Teknologi / Udvikling / SQL / Nyhedsindlæg
Login
Glemt dit kodeord?
Brugernavn

Kodeord


Reklame
Top 10 brugere
SQL
#NavnPoint
pmbruun 1704
niller 962
fehaar 730
Interkril.. 701
ellebye 510
pawel 510
rpje 405
pete 350
gibson 320
10  smorch 260
MySQL todo-liste
Fra : Nis sarup


Dato : 09-02-04 21:16

Jeg er ved at lave et todo-liste system.
Er det muligt med en kommando at sætte 3 "jobs" i databse til "færdige"
og alle andre til "ikke-færdige"?

Nis Sarup.
--
http://www.nis.sarup.dk/

"Time is fun when you're having flies" -- Kermit the Frog

 
 
Peter Brodersen (09-02-2004)
Kommentar
Fra : Peter Brodersen


Dato : 09-02-04 21:42

On Mon, 9 Feb 2004 21:16:18 +0100, Nis sarup
<myfirstname@mylastname.dk> wrote:

>Er det muligt med en kommando at sætte 3 "jobs" i databse til "færdige"
>og alle andre til "ikke-færdige"?

UPDATE tabel
SET jobstatus = IF (jobid IN (1,3,7),'færdig','ikke færdig')

Denne opdaterer alle rækker, og sætter feltet "jobstatus" til enten
'færdig' (for jobid 1, 3 og 7), og alle andre til 'ikke færdig'.

--
- Peter Brodersen

Ugens sprogtip: I gang (og ikke igang)

Nis sarup (09-02-2004)
Kommentar
Fra : Nis sarup


Dato : 09-02-04 21:57

On 2004-02-09 21:42:23 +0100, Peter Brodersen <usenet@ter.dk> said:

> On Mon, 9 Feb 2004 21:16:18 +0100, Nis sarup
> <myfirstname@mylastname.dk> wrote:
>
> > Er det muligt med en kommando at sætte 3 "jobs" i databse til
> > "færdige"
> > og alle andre til "ikke-færdige"?
>
> UPDATE tabel
> SET jobstatus = IF (jobid IN (1,3,7),'færdig','ikke færdig')
>
> Denne opdaterer alle rækker, og sætter feltet "jobstatus" til enten
> 'færdig' (for jobid 1, 3 og 7), og alle andre til 'ikke færdig'.

Thankx a bundle :)

--
Nis Sarup http://www.nis.sarup.dk/

"Time is fun when you're having flies" -- Kermit the Frog

Søg
Reklame
Statistik
Spørgsmål : 177558
Tips : 31968
Nyheder : 719565
Indlæg : 6408925
Brugere : 218888

Månedens bedste
Årets bedste
Sidste års bedste